百度地图api的用法

功能:

1、点击“江干区”,地图自动定位到该区域,并且该区域出现overlay(红色)

2、点击“派出所”、“社区”级别时,地图也自动定位同时出现另一种颜色的overlay。

3、点击“查看设备”时,地图上出现marker点,地图自动定位到该marker点。

逻辑:

1.1 从后台获取区域的点(比如某个社区是正方形的,由四个点描绘,那么就读取这四个点),保存到数组points[]中;

1.2 将每个点的经度、纬度信息(两个一组)保存到一个数组basep[]中;

1.3 用百度地图的 new BMap.Polygon(base)生成遮罩图层;

1.4 将图层添加到地图上,map.addOverlay(polygon);

posted @ 2017-07-25 21:27  SingSingaSong  阅读(195)  评论(0编辑  收藏  举报